Output 39a31f34eaa9f0eccc97da677d25b3a127b621fb2618ed9e5bd35dbd18f7d069:1

value
384518000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c21e16fbdea4af3610269c189bafd2acdd64b26 OP_EQUALVERIFY OP_CHECKSIG
address
DDYFHyPMpNN5Qt7GcMpqPMguWV5EpkS6pQ
transaction
39a31f34eaa9f0eccc97da677d25b3a127b621fb2618ed9e5bd35dbd18f7d069